U.S. is not going to raise journey restrictions, citing Delta variant -White Home


By David Shepardson

WASHINGTON, July 26 (Reuters)America is not going to raise any current journey restrictions “at this level” on account of considerations over the extremely transmissible COVID-19 Delta variant and the rising variety of U.S. coronavirus instances, the White Home confirmed on Monday.

The choice, which was first reported by Reuters, comes after a senior stage White Home assembly late on Friday. It signifies that the long-running journey restrictions which have barred a lot of the world’s inhabitants from the USA since 2020 is not going to be lifted within the brief time period.

“Given the place we’re at the moment … with the Delta variant, we’ll preserve current journey restrictions at this level,” White Home spokeswoman Jen Psaki mentioned on Monday, citing the unfold of the Delta variant in the USA and overseas. “Pushed by the Delta variant, instances are rising right here at dwelling, significantly amongst those that are unvaccinated and seem doubtless proceed to extend within the weeks forward.”

The announcement nearly actually dooms any bid by U.S. airways and the U.S. tourism business to salvage summer season journey by Europeans and others lined by the restrictions. Airways have closely lobbied the White Home for months to raise the restrictions and a few say the business might now have to attend till September or later for a attainable revision.

America presently bars most non-U.S. residents who throughout the final 14 days have been in the UK, the 26 Schengen nations in Europe with out inside border controls, or in Eire, China, India, South Africa, Iran and Brazil.

The extraordinary U.S. journey restrictions have been first imposed on China in January 2020 to handle the unfold of COVID-19. Different nations have since been added, most lately India in early Could.

Final week, the U.S. Homeland Safety Division mentioned U.S. land borders with Canada and Mexico will stay closed to nonessential journey till no less than Aug. 21 – whilst Canada mentioned it could start permitting in totally vaccinated American vacationers beginning Aug. 9.

Requested on July 15 at a joint look with German Chancellor Angela Merkel about when the USA would raise European journey restrictions, U.S. President Joe Biden mentioned he would “be capable to reply that query to you throughout the subsequent a number of days – what’s more likely to occur.”

Merkel mentioned any choice to raise restrictions “must be a sustainable choice. It’s actually not wise to must take it again after only some days.”

Since that information convention, U.S. instances have jumped.

U.S. Facilities for Illness Management and Prevention (CDC) director Rochelle Walensky mentioned on Thursday the seven-day common of latest instances in the USA was up 53% over the earlier week. The Delta variant, which was first present in India, now includes greater than 80% of latest instances nationwide and has been detected in additional than 90 nations.

Psaki additionally cited the truth that final week, the CDC urged Individuals to keep away from journey to the UK, given a bounce in instances.

The restrictions have introduced heavy criticism from individuals prevented from seeing family members and the White Home has acknowledged a want to reunite separated households.

The Biden administration has refused to supply any metrics that might set off when it’ll unwind restrictions and has not disclosed if it’ll take away restrictions on particular person nations or concentrate on enhancing particular person traveler scrutiny.

Reuters reported final week the White Home was discussing the potential of mandating COVID-19 vaccines for worldwide guests, however no selections have been made, sources briefed on the matter mentioned. That concept stays below lively dialogue, they mentioned.

The Biden administration has additionally been speaking to U.S. airways in current weeks about establishing worldwide contact tracing for passengers earlier than lifting journey restrictions.
